Our view of the service
On 17 October 2025, we carried out an inspection at CHEC – Kings Norton inspecting the ophthalmology and endoscopy service. This report relates to the clinical rooms and waiting room at the hospital. We went to all areas which undertook ophthalmology surgery and endoscopy services at the hospital. We reviewed 5 sets of patient records. We spoke with 6 staff which included: technicians, senior leaders, healthcare assistants and administration staff. We found that the service was safe, effective, caring, responsive to people’s needs and was led well.
We assessed 34 quality statements across the safe, effective, caring, responsive and well-led key questions and we have combined scores to give the rating of Good.
People's experience of this service
Patients and their family or carers were mostly positive about the staff treating them with warmth and kindness and providing effective care and treatment. Patients felt staff were on hand if they needed them for help or support. People said they felt involved in the planning of their care. They told us that the staff would listen to their individual needs and do their best to meet these. When people had complaints, these were addressed as soon as possible by staff at the clinic and in the case of a formal complaint investigated and a response given to the person making the complaint.
